The image depicts an indoor scene within a mosque or prayer hall in Cangkuang, Indonesia, during daylight. Numerous men and possibly some boys are engaged in Salat (Islamic ritual prayer). In the foreground, an older man stands facing right, with his arms crossed over his chest. He is dressed in a black peci (traditional cap), a blue and white patterned long-sleeved shirt, and a blue patterned sarong. To his left, another man in a black peci and dark attire also stands. Further back, several other men are visible in various stages of prayer, some standing with hands folded or at their sides, and others kneeling or prostrating on prayer rugs. The prayer rugs are predominantly green, but also include red and other patterned designs, laid out on the wooden or wood-tiled floor. The interior features light-colored walls, a white ceiling with a single hanging light bulb, and several tall, green, vertically ribbed pillars that support the ceiling. Two grey speakers are mounted on these pillars. In the background, a decorative wall panel with a geometric, cream-colored pattern, typical of Islamic architectural embellishment, is visible near an arched opening. A cell phone can be seen on the wooden floor near a green prayer rug. The scene conveys a sense of solemnity and communal worship. No visible text is present in the image.
